MATLAB配电网自动化程序实现

版权申诉
0 下载量 85 浏览量 更新于2024-11-14 收藏 17KB RAR 举报
资源摘要信息: 本压缩包包含了基于MATLAB软件开发的一系列程序,旨在实现配电网自动化。配电网自动化是电力系统中一项重要的技术,它通过自动化手段提高配电网的运行效率和可靠性,确保电能质量和供电的稳定性。MATLAB作为一种高级数值计算和可视化软件,广泛应用于工程计算、控制系统设计、信号处理及通信等领域。在配电网自动化领域,MATLAB能够用于模拟、分析和优化电力系统的性能。 在配电网自动化中,MATLAB程序通常被用来实现以下几个方面的功能: 1. **负荷预测**:通过历史负荷数据,运用MATLAB中的统计工具箱或机器学习算法,预测未来的电力需求,帮助电网运营商提前做出调度安排。 2. **故障分析与定位**:利用MATLAB强大的计算能力,对配电网中的故障进行实时监测、分析和定位。这一过程可能涉及故障电流计算、故障点隔离以及故障类型识别等。 3. **无功优化**:为了提高电能质量,MATLAB可以被用来计算最优的无功功率分配方案,以减少能量损耗和提高电压稳定性。 4. **经济运行**:配电网的经济运行涉及到成本最小化问题。MATLAB可以应用于寻求最佳的发电计划,以确保发电成本最小化,同时满足负荷需求。 5. **状态估计**:使用MATLAB进行配电网状态估计,估算电网的电压和电流状态,这有助于运行人员更好地了解电网的实际运行状况。 6. **可靠性分析**:评估配电网的供电可靠性,利用MATLAB进行模拟计算和统计分析,制定提高系统可靠性的方案。 7. **仿真测试**:在实际部署前,可以利用MATLAB进行配电网自动化系统的仿真测试,以验证系统的性能和稳定性。 8. **数据处理与分析**:MATLAB的数据处理和分析工具能够对大量的配电网运行数据进行整理和分析,为决策提供数据支持。 9. **远程监控与控制**:通过编程实现配电网的远程监控和控制功能,MATLAB可以与硬件设备接口相连,实现对配电网设备的实时监控和调整。 10. **智能算法应用**:MATLAB支持神经网络、遗传算法等智能算法,这些算法在配电网自动化系统中可以用于需求响应管理、故障检测等高级功能。 在使用这个压缩包之前,用户需要对MATLAB有一定的了解,包括MATLAB的基本操作、编程以及相关工具箱的使用。同时,由于配电网自动化涉及的知识面较广,包括电力系统基本理论、自动化控制、通信网络等多个领域,用户还需具备一定的专业背景知识。通过这个压缩包中的MATLAB程序,用户可以学习和掌握配电网自动化的实际应用,进一步深入研究和开发更加复杂和完善的自动化系统。 以上所述的文件内容和程序功能是对标题和描述中所提及的资源内容的详细说明,每个文件的具体功能和用途需要根据实际的程序代码和文档来进一步了解。由于文件名未详细列出具体的文件名称,故无法针对性地展开讨论每个文件的具体知识点。不过,按照标题和描述的指示,可以推测这些程序是围绕配电网自动化的MATLAB实现,涵盖了从数据分析、故障处理到优化控制等多个方面。